How they compare
Türkiye currently reports 23 against 13.85 in France, a difference of 9.15.
That makes Türkiye's figure about 1.7 times France's.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 11 shared years of data; in 2013 it was France ahead.
France ranks 5th and Türkiye ranks 3rd of 104 countries.
France has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
